Knee joints can easily be reinforced by using a plate as<br />

shown in figure 28<br />

If tp ≥ 1.5 t and ≥ 10mm<br />

then the joint will be 100% efficient and<br />

Napp Mapp + ≤ 1.0<br />

A fy Wpl fy
